We adopted Elle (we call her Ellie) at the SPCA last summer (2004).
We met her at the Farmer's market and she was the last of 5 or 6 pit
bull sisters to be adopted. We are very happy that she waited for us.
She is a joy to have in the family. She loves people and showers all
that she meets with kisses. She also loves other dogs and looks forward to
playing with new friends. We have two cats in our family and Elle is a
good sport with them as well.
Her favorite activities include riding in the car and taking walks in the woods behind our
house. It took her a while to appreciate swimming, but now this is also one of her
favorite things to do.

2005 Statistics
In 2005, the Tompkins County SPCA saved 100% of all healthy, friendly dogs and cats, 100%
of treatable sick and injured animals, and 100% of healthy feral cats. Overall, 92% of dogs and
cats were saved. The number of animals killed represents a 75% decline from five years ago
when we instituted a No Kill, Open Admission policy for Tompkins County. With a
euthanasia rate of only 1.8 dogs and cats for every 1,000 human residents, the death rate in
Tompkins County is over eight times less than the national average
of 15.5 dogs and cats per 1,000 residents, and for the past few
years has been the lowest of any community, anywhere in the
United States.
Each and every dog and cat killed in 2005 was
non-rehabilitatable— meaning the animal either suffered from
incurable conditions or from viciousness.
